Japan Pulp and Paper Company Limited (TYO:8032)
Japan flag Japan · Delayed Price · Currency is JPY
1,101.00
+2.00 (0.18%)
Feb 16, 2026, 3:30 PM JST

TYO:8032 Ratios and Metrics

Millions JPY. Fiscal year is Apr - Mar.
Fiscal Year
CurrentFY 2025FY 2024FY 2023FY 2022FY 2021
Period Ending
Feb '26 Mar '25 Mar '24 Mar '23 Mar '22 Mar '21
126,49974,28463,79170,65053,16649,905
Market Cap Growth
60.70%16.45%-9.71%32.88%6.54%-3.03%
Enterprise Value
216,798170,839158,662160,375161,916168,724
Last Close Price
1101.00591.44489.12474.18348.35318.41
PE Ratio
23.709.816.162.784.6213.68
Forward PE
-6.896.896.898.5411.81
PS Ratio
0.210.130.120.130.120.11
PB Ratio
0.890.510.460.550.530.56
P/TBV Ratio
1.060.610.530.630.600.65
P/FCF Ratio
-4.303.71-5.452.14
P/OCF Ratio
-3.543.05232.403.801.76
EV/Sales Ratio
0.370.310.300.290.360.36
EV/EBITDA Ratio
-6.905.785.436.739.07
EV/EBIT Ratio
19.4711.349.127.9111.5118.97
EV/FCF Ratio
-9.899.22-16.617.24
Debt / Equity Ratio
0.710.770.750.931.181.35
Debt / EBITDA Ratio
-4.553.794.034.906.52
Debt / FCF Ratio
-6.526.04-12.105.21
Net Debt / Equity Ratio
0.550.640.620.691.051.22
Net Debt / EBITDA Ratio
-3.763.142.984.365.89
Net Debt / FCF Ratio
-5.395.00-11.3310.764.71
Asset Turnover
1.481.451.411.511.351.40
Inventory Turnover
8.167.647.338.299.2910.62
Quick Ratio
0.840.830.840.880.810.80
Current Ratio
1.191.221.181.251.111.06
Return on Equity (ROE)
-6.14%8.81%23.47%13.35%5.53%
Return on Assets (ROA)
-2.46%2.87%3.50%2.66%1.68%
Return on Invested Capital (ROIC)
2.93%3.99%5.24%6.52%4.62%2.55%
Return on Capital Employed (ROCE)
5.80%7.50%9.50%10.50%8.10%5.20%
Earnings Yield
4.49%10.19%16.24%35.94%21.63%7.31%
FCF Yield
-23.26%26.99%-11.00%18.34%46.67%
Dividend Yield
3.64%4.23%2.66%2.53%3.30%3.45%
Payout Ratio
-31.50%16.76%6.57%13.28%41.60%
Buyback Yield / Dilution
1.08%6.18%4.25%-0.11%-0.10%1.34%
Total Shareholder Return
4.72%10.41%6.91%2.42%3.20%4.80%
Updated Dec 31, 2025. Source: S&P Global Market Intelligence. Standard template. Financial Sources.